Automatic feedback control of the output power of a semiconductor laser employed in a transmitter of an optical transmission system, which also includes a receiver, involves use of both the transmitter and the receiver. The mean value of the power, as transmitted via a fibre (23), received by a photodiode (27) is compared with a predetermined value and the output of the laser (25) adjusted to achieve equalisation therewith. The necessary return link between the photodiode and the laser may comprise a second fibre, particularly the other fibre of a two-fibre duplex optical link, or may use the same fibre (23). The two fibres of such a link transmit respective data signals, output from respective semiconductor lasers, in opposite directions between the ends of the link. Each transmitted data signal is modulated at a low frequency whose value is indicative of the necessary change in the output of the semiconductor laser, at the other end of the link to the laser that is transmitting the respective data signal, which is required to equalise the received power with the predetermined level. <IMAGE> |
